A Software Engineer Learns HTML5, JavaScript and jQuery


Dane Cameron - 2013
    Due to their monopoly position in web browsers, and the fact web browsers have spread from PCs to phones, tablets and TVs; their status will continue to grow and grow. Despite their success, many software engineers are apprehensive about JavaScript and HTML. This apprehensiveness is not completely unfounded; both JavaScript and HTML were rushed in their early years, and driven by commercial rather than engineering interests. As a result, many dubious features crept into these languages. Due to backwards compatibility concerns, most of these features still remain. In addition, many software engineers have used these languages without ever learning them. JavaScript and HTML have low barriers to entry, and this, along with their similarity to other languages, led many software engineers to conclude that there really was nothing much to learn. If you have not used JavaScript and HTML for a number of years, or if you are a programmer or software engineer using other languages, you may be surprised at what they now offer. Browser based web applications are now capable of matching or exceeding the sophistication and scale of traditional desktop applications. In order to create complex web applications however, it is essential to learn these languages. This book takes the point of view that once you have a strong grasp of the fundamentals, the details will take care of themselves. It will not present you with long lists of APIs, or intricate details of every attribute, these can be found in reference manuals. It will focus on the details of each language that are fundamental to understanding how they work. This book will guide you through the process of developing a web application using HTML5, Javascript, jQuery and CSS. It contains the following content: 1. An introduction to the HTML5 markup language, and how it differs from HTML4 and XHTML. 2. An introduction to JavaScript, including an in-depth look at its use of objects and functions, along with the design patterns that support the development of robust web applications. 3. An introduction to jQuery selection, traversal, manipulation and events. 4. An in-depth look at the Web storage and IndexedDB APIs for client side data storage. 5. A guide to implementing offline web applications with the Application Cache API. 6. An introduction to the ways JavaScript can interact with the users file-system using the FileReader API. 7. The use of Web Workers in a web application to execute algorithms on background threads. 8. An introduction to AJAX, and the jQuery API supporting AJAX. 9. An introduction to Server Sent Events and Web Sockets. All subjects are introduced in the context of a sample web application. This book is intended for anyone with at least a superficial knowledge of HTML and programming.

WPF 4 Unleashed


Adam Nathan - 2010
    Windows Presentation Foundation (WPF) is the recommended technology for creating Windows user interfaces, giving you the power to create richer and more compelling applications than you dreamed possible. Whether you want to develop traditional user interfaces or integrate 3D graphics, audio/video, animation, dynamic skinning, multi-touch, rich document support, speech recognition, or more, WPF enables you to do so in a seamless, resolution-independent manner. WPF 4 Unleashed is the authoritative book that covers it all, in a practical and approachable fashion, authored by WPF guru and Microsoft developer Adam Nathan. Covers everything you need to know about Extensible Application Markup Language (XAML) Examines the WPF feature areas in incredible depth: controls, layout, resources, data binding, styling, graphics, animation, and more Highlights the latest features, such as multi-touch, text rendering improvements, XAML language enhancements, new controls, the Visual State Manager, easing functions, and much more Delves into topics that aren't covered by most books: 3D, speech, audio/video, documents, effects Shows how to create popular UI elements, such as Galleries, ScreenTips, and more Demonstrates how to create sophisticated UI mechanisms, such as Visual Studio-like collapsible/dockable panes Explains how to create first-class custom controls for WPF Demonstrates how to create hybrid WPF software that leverages Windows Forms, DirectX, ActiveX, or other non-WPF technologies Explains how to exploit new Windows 7 features, such as Jump Lists and taskbar customizations

Spam Nation: The Inside Story of Organized Cybercrime — from Global Epidemic to Your Front Door


Brian Krebs - 2014
    Tracing the rise, fall, and alarming resurrection of the digital mafia behind the two largest spam pharmacies and countless viruses, phishing, and spyware attacks he delivers the first definitive narrative of the global spam problem and its threat to consumers everywhere.Blending cutting-edge research, investigative reporting, and firsthand interviews, this terrifying true story reveals how we unwittingly invite these digital thieves into our lives every day. From unassuming computer programmers right next door to digital mobsters like "Cosma" who unleashed a massive malware attack that has stolen thousands of Americans' logins and passwords, Krebs uncovers the shocking lengths to which these people will go to profit from our data and our wallets.Not only are hundreds of thousands of Americans exposing themselves to fraud and dangerously toxic products from rogue online pharmacies, but even those who never open junk messages are at risk. As Krebs notes, spammers can—and do—hack into accounts through these emails, harvest personal information like usernames and passwords, and sell them on the digital black market. The fallout from this global epidemic doesn't just cost consumers and companies billions, it costs lives too.Fast-paced and utterly gripping, Spam Nation ultimately proposes concrete solutions for protecting ourselves online and stemming this tidal wave of cybercrime, before it's too late."Krebs's talent for exposing the weaknesses in online security has earned him respect in the IT business and loathing among cybercriminals. His track record of scoops has helped him become the rare blogger who supports himself on the strength of his reputation for hard-nosed reporting." Bloomberg Businessweek

The Martial Apprentice: Life as a Student of Japanese Jujutsu


Roy Dean - 2012
    Returning to the USA, he pursued even more intense study, becoming a live in apprentice to a Japanese Jujutsu and Aikido master. This is a recollection of a life changing journey, the lessons learned by living in a dojo, and his introduction to the art of Brazilian Jiu Jitsu.

The Pragmatic Programmer: From Journeyman to Master


Andy Hunt - 1999
    It covers topics ranging from personal responsibility and career development to architectural techniques for keeping your code flexible and easy to adapt and reuse. Read this book, and you'll learn how toFight software rot; Avoid the trap of duplicating knowledge; Write flexible, dynamic, and adaptable code; Avoid programming by coincidence; Bullet-proof your code with contracts, assertions, and exceptions; Capture real requirements; Test ruthlessly and effectively; Delight your users; Build teams of pragmatic programmers; and Make your developments more precise with automation. Written as a series of self-contained sections and filled with entertaining anecdotes, thoughtful examples, and interesting analogies, The Pragmatic Programmer illustrates the best practices and major pitfalls of many different aspects of software development. Whether you're a new coder, an experienced programmer, or a manager responsible for software projects, use these lessons daily, and you'll quickly see improvements in personal productivity, accuracy, and job satisfaction. You'll learn skills and develop habits and attitudes that form the foundation for long-term success in your career. You'll become a Pragmatic Programmer.

Reactive Attachment Disorder (RAD): The Essential Guide for Parents


Keri Williams - 2018
    These kids often have violent outbursts, steal, engage in outlandish lying, play with feces, and hoard food. They are broken children who too often break even the most loving of caregivers. Many parents of these children feel utterly isolated as family, friends, and professionals minimize their struggles. Reactive Attachment Disorder (RAD) - The Essential Guide for Parents is written by a parent who is in the trenches with you. Keri has lived the journey of raising a son with RAD and has navigated the mental health system for over a decade. This is the resource you’ve been waiting for – you won’t find platitudes or false hopes. What you will find is essential information, practical suggestions, and resource recommendations to provide a way forward. If you desperately need help navigating the difficult RAD journey with your child, this book is for you.

Starting an eBay Business for Dummies


Marsha Collier - 2001
    Whether you want to build an eBay business from scratch or just want to make sure you're up on eBay's policy changes and taking advantage of new automation tools, this guide will have you selling successfully on eBay faster than you can say, "going...going..."Starting an eBay Business For Dummies 2nd Edition gets you organized and in virtual business fast with step-by-step guidance on: Setting up basic auctions Pricing items or setting minimums strategically Using the About Me page to begin creating a professional identity Finding sources of merchandise (once you exhaust your basement, attic, and relatives) Managing your business with online auction management services and software, including a list of 16 popular sites with their prices Writing tempting descriptions and taking good photographs of merchandise Selecting payment systems (and why shipping C.O.D. is a no-no) Handling inventory and keeping records Written by Marsha Collier, author of eBay For Dummies and eBay Bargain Shopping For Dummies, an eBay PowerSeller, columnist, and teacher at eBay University, this book is packed with time-saving, money-saving tips plus secret eBay hints to help you compete with the pros from the get go. It gives you inside information on:eBay motors, real estate, and other unusual areas Dutch auctions, reserve price auctions, and private auctions Using an eBay fee calculator to check your final value fees Shipping and insuring merchandise efficiently and economically Printing shipping labels and postage Complete with a glossary and index, Starting an eBay Business For Dummies 2nd Edition is just what you need to get started selling on eBay, to graduate from occasional seller to PowerSeller, or to become a genuine eBay entrepreneur like the ten whose success stories are featured in this book!

Beginning Web Programming with HTML, XHTML and CSS


Jon Duckett - 2004
    It follows standards-based principles, but also teaches readers ways around problems they are likely to face using (X)HTML.While XHTML is the "current" standard, the book still covers HTML because many people do not yet understand that XHTML is the official successor to HTML, and many readers will still stick with HTML for backward compatibility and simpler/informal Web pages that don't require XHTML compliance.The book teaches basic principles of usability and accessibility along the way, to get users into the mode of developing Web pages that will be available to as many viewers as possible from the start. The book also covers the most commonly used programming/scripting language -- JavaScript -- and provides readers with a roadmap of other Web technologies to learn after mastering this book to add more functionality to their sites.

The Bad Cook


Esther Walker - 2013
    And definitely the sweariest.For over three years now, Esther Walker has been entertaining foodies with her hilarious Recipe Rifle blog. Charting her progress from bad cook to, well, not-so-bad cook, she is blistering honest about what works, and what doesn’t, in the kitchen. If a recipe works for her, it will probably work for you. If it doesn’t, she will swear quite a lot.Crammed full of recipes, tips for entertaining, stories of pregnancy and tales of her husband (restaurant critic Giles Coren) coming home drunk, The Bad Cook will make you laugh out loud. It will also make you want to start cooking.

The Murder of Kelsey Berreth: A Shocking True Crime Story


Rod Kackley - 2020
    The FBI is afraid they’ll have to do a deal with the devil to find her.Kelsey, a pilot so good she taught the military how to fly, goes shopping at a Safeway store, and simply disappears.Her fiance, Patrick Frazee, says he doesn't have a clue. In fact, he says they broke up just a few days before. He's as mystified as everyone else.But Kelsey's mother, Cheryl, is afraid she knows what happened to her daughter.A task force of FBI and the Colorado Bureau of Investigation agents believe they also know what happened to Kelsey. They have cell phone records and more, including surveillance video and DNA. But they have run into a roadblock.The agents have to get someone close to the killer to flip and turn state's evidence.Are they going to have to do a deal with the devil to find justice for Kelsey Berreth?The Murder of Kelsey Berreth: A Shocking True Crime Story.This is a riveting story of a young woman's disappearance, her family's will to find out what happened, and a 21st-century police investigation that nearly cracks the case wide open.Nearly.Will the FBI do a deal with the devil to solve this crime?

Don't Give Your Work Away For Free


Thaddeus Cooper - 2014
    In this linear construct, you go to work for a week and at week’s end you are compensated for that work. The next week you do more work and are compensated for that work, and so on. This is a common agreement between employers and employees in many countries, including the United States. The purpose of this book is to challenge that construct. It is the author's intent to suggest a more profitable arrangement for the creator of the product — the worker. The notion is that one could work on a project for a certain amount of time but the product of that project could pay dividends for a longer term. One might work for a week and be paid for the product of that work every week for many years. Imagine how this construct would compound income week after week, project after project. At some point, with numerous streams of income from a growing number of completed projects, one would be able to discontinue taking on new projects if he or she desired, living off the residuals of the projects he or she created to that point. Indeed, one could take a vacation, still earning income from work he or she completed long ago. With the help of Dr. Frederick Von Greensburg, Thaddeus Cooper breaks down the concept of passive income and outlines a strategy for creating streams of this revenue to supplement or replace traditional income. A self-help book for the masses and a manifesto for the most creative among us, Don't Give Your Work Away For Free: A free ebook by Thaddeus Cooper is a MUST READ!

Cheat Sheet: Master Getting Things Done...In 2 Minutes - The Practical Summary of David Allen's Best Selling Book


2 Minute Insight - 2014
     To get the book's methods to work for you in real life, research shows it takes an average of 66 days of consistent practice for a new skill to become a habit. Cheat Sheet: Master Getting Things Done ...In 2 Minutes... is a fast reference tool that captures this organizational system in a concise, step-by-step format that help you embed the concepts while providing rapid refresher when you need it most. It is designed for: 1.) The busy individual familiar with the system and serious about habit change 2.) The newcomer who values time spent on EXECUTION, not reading. Key Benefits: • Excellent compact summary of the basic principles of the Get Things Done system in a fast, convenient format. • Saves you precious time from re-reading the book to re-absorb, remember and categorize concepts. We did all the work for you. • Contains illustrated work flow map to follow during THE critical 2 hour weekly review.
 • Keep the topic relevant and in front of you for times you fall off the program. More than just a book summary, pull up this organization tool to coach you through the entire process. Life just got easier as you cross off tasks after task; achieve multiple goals and milestones, all the while functioning with a clear mind and a sense of relaxed control. 





 This reference summary is designed to be purchased along side the reviewed title Getting Things Done: The Art of Stress Free Productivity.

I Love This Game: The Autobiography


Patrice Evra - 2018
    

Travels in England in 1782


Karl Philipp Moritz - 2004
    You may find it for free on the web. Purchase of the Kindle edition includes wireless delivery.

Scandalands


Kyle Sandilands - 2012
    This is the book Kyle's fans have been waiting for, straight from the man himself. From his difficult childhood in Brisbane, through to his steely determination to succeed in radio and the successes and disasters he's experienced along the way, Kyle tells his full life story with disarming honesty. The King of Controversy also spills the beans on the various on-air "incidents" that he has become notorious for – taking the blame when it's deserved (which is often) and giving us the sometimes surprising real stories behind the multitudinous "Vile Kyle" headlines. Along the way Kyle shoots straight from the saddle on everything from celebrity gossip and his famous co-host Jackie O, to his failed marriage to pop star Tamara Jaber and allegations of misogyny, as well as giving us an insider's view into the cut-throat breakfast radio. Funny, frank and very revealing, Kyle's memoirs give us a very different view of one of Australia's best-known and most controversial media figures.